  • Call Center Wraps Up Biggest Month Ever

    Over the past month, Xtend, Inc., a Grand Rapids, Michigan-based multi-owned cooperative CUSO, handled the largest number of call center transactions in its history.  Transactions included inbound member service calls, outbound business-to-business calls, outbound member calls, calls to its lending hotline and web chats.

  • Continued Quarterly Growth for Michigan CUSO

    Xtend, Inc., a Grand Rapids, Michigan-based multi-owned cooperative CUSO, announced that sales through the 2nd fiscal quarter that ended March 31st were more than 5% ahead of budget.  Moreover, total sales reflected an 11% growth over strong second quarter numbers a year ago.

  • CU*Answers Announces 2012 University Classes

    Michigan core processing CUSO, CU*Answers, announced that 129 different classes are offered in the 2012 Education Catalog.  The year began with over 80 courses being offered via web conference, but due to ongoing client requests it is anticipated that over 350 web conference events will be scheduled by the end of 2012.
